I use a high contrast color scheme of yellow on black (The Windows High 
Contrast 1 scheme).   Sometimes when I'm pasting something from Excel into 
Outlook, the yellow font is pasted and sent to my recipients.  Therefore, to 
avoid this , I want to select all the  text in my email before I hit send, and 
change the font color to "black" to ensure it's readable by my sighted 
recipients.

I'm finding that selecting font color in Office 2010 is much more difficult and 
there is not a simple black option as in the past.  There seemed to be a small 
selection of basic colors at the bottom of the color dialog, but many more 
themes, which I really don't understand.  I once selected what seemed to be the 
basic "black on light background" theme, but the email recipient said my email 
was hard to read.  I'm not sure if that was fluke or if that font color scheme 
really didn't work.  Seems that the only way to get to a true black option is 
to hit "more colors" then find the black options, which I admit I can only do 
with the bit of remaining vision I have because you have to click on this odd 
little circle with the black color sample in it.

I'm looking for some basic help with how you have effectively changed font 
colors in Office 2010.  More specifically, I'm wondering if there is a way to 
use the Hotspot app to memorize the process for me so I can use it in any of 
the office applications, or at least in Outlook.  Any thoughts?
